Please note: this is a 6-month contract position.

We are seeking a highly specialized Robotics Engineer to join our team. This role focuses on the research, evaluation, and strategic application of humanoid robotic systems in real-world environments. You will bridge the gap between cutting-edge robotic research and practical implementation, advising on how humanoid platforms can best be utilized to solve complex operational challenges. This role is a full-time 6 months contractor role.

Responsibilities:

  • Conduct comprehensive research into the current state of humanoid robotics, including locomotion, manipulation, and human-robot interaction.
  • Advise on the feasibility of integrating specific humanoid platforms into existing workflows.
  • Evaluate and benchmark various humanoid hardware and software architectures (e.g., actuators, sensor suites, and AI control models). Evaluate vendor roadmaps and technology maturity.
  • Map out the integration of custom software modules or firmware updates tailored for specific application tasks.
  • Support the documentation of technical requirements, safety protocols, and performance metrics for humanoid testing phases.
  • Develop a 3-5 year robotics adoption roadmap.

Qualifications:

  • Degree in Robotics, Mechatronics, or Mechanical/Electrical Engineering.
    Experience in Humanoid Kinematics and Dynamic Control Systems.
    Self-starter with the ability to navigate ambiguous research environments and provide concrete strategic roadmaps.
    Proven ability to translate complex technical data into actionable advice for non-technical stakeholders.
    Desired Additional Skills
    Proficiency in C++ and Python for real-time control and data analysis.
    Background in Machine Learning, specifically Reinforcement Learning for bipedal locomotion.
    Experience with ROS 2 (Robot Operating System) and simulation environments like Gazebo or NVIDIA Isaac Sim.
    Familiar with robotic perception, including camera-based object detection, and visual localization.
    Familiar with SST (speech-to-text) and TTS (text-to-speech).
  •  

    At the conclusion of the engagement, the contractor will deliver:

  • Robotics opportunity assessment across all LTA business functions.
  • Comparative evaluation of leading humanoid platforms.
  • Technical integration architecture.
  • Safety assessment.
  • Cost/benefit analysis.
  • Three-year robotics implementation roadmap.

What you need to know about the San Francisco Tech Scene

San Francisco and the surrounding Bay Area attracts more startup funding than any other region in the world. Home to Stanford University and UC Berkeley, leading VC firms and several of the world’s most valuable companies, the Bay Area is the place to go for anyone looking to make it big in the tech industry. That said, San Francisco has a lot to offer beyond technology thanks to a thriving art and music scene, excellent food and a short drive to several of the country’s most beautiful recreational areas.

Key Facts About San Francisco Tech

  • Number of Tech Workers: 365,500; 13.9% of overall workforce (2024 CompTIA survey)
  • Major Tech Employers: Google, Apple, Salesforce, Meta
  • Key Industries: Artificial intelligence, cloud computing, fintech, consumer technology, software
  • Funding Landscape: $50.5 billion in venture capital funding in 2024 (Pitchbook)
  • Notable Investors: Sequoia Capital, Andreessen Horowitz, Bessemer Venture Partners, Greylock Partners, Khosla Ventures, Kleiner Perkins
  • Research Centers and Universities: Stanford University; University of California, Berkeley; University of San Francisco; Santa Clara University; Ames Research Center; Center for AI Safety; California Institute for Regenerative Medicine
